You might of not read this week that Sears is going to start to sell appliances over the net., along with parts,(I like the part Idea, I have kept my washing machine alive for a long time, my wife hates the look of it but it runs like new because it is almost new from me replacing most to the insides.) The point I'm trying to make is the off line companies are coming online. There will come a time when the term internet company will mean less and less, since all companies will be online. The above leads to the term "Interent Economy" it's big it's really big, a sea change if you will. So, DELL will have to stick to computers and what goes with them because of the above.
